The Four-Wheeled Federal Reserve Note

A used car is an unknown car. Even with receipts it’s hard to know for sure whether required maintenance was done – and done correctly.

That second part being the intangible part.

A receipt indicating that the axle lube was changed – or the brake fluid flushed – is kind of like a Federal Reserve Note.

Its value is based on faith.
